4 stars It's great. Simply a great album. I don't know how such strange music, without even a melody can be interresting, but it is. GYBE!'s music is more like a strange soundtrack of a psychedelic, melancholic movie, than a traditional prog. It is even completely different than any other post-rock music. But be aware: this is not Genesis, Pink Floyd, Rush, or any other classic prog. This is GYBE! and not everyone will going to like it. There are no vocals, no solos, not even a drum section in a traditional way. There are a lot of noises, creating strange soundscapes. It also reminds me a post-apocalyptic computer game - Fallout, so if you liked that climate, try and check F# A# ∞. If you didn't - also try it.
